ページ

2009年8月6日木曜日

WPSU(10) - キャプチャ画像にスクロールバーを含めない

このエントリーをブックマークに追加 このエントリーを含むはてなブックマーク

- [WebFrameView setAllowsScrolling:] での制御はどうやってもうまく行かなかった。

仕方が無いので、スクロールバーが出ないようにビューの大きさを調整してみる。色々試行錯誤したところ 幅10px, 縦15px 大きくするとスクロールバーが出なくなった。

 rect.size.width += 10.0;
rect.size.height += 15.0;


その結果、横はちょうど良い大きさだが、縦は若干(数px)余白ができるようになった。

今回の結果:


調整しない場合の結果:



スクロールバーの幅や高さによってこの値が決まると思われるので、スクロールバーの大きさが変わるとこの数値は変わる可能性がある。

が、機能実現にはこれで十分なので安易だがこれでいこう。
(一番良いのはスクロールバーの制御だが、これは地道に調べていく)。